What Is a Sewing Notion. ?. A notion is any sewing supply or tool that you can hold easily in one hand.. Ruler and Yard Stick. Used to measure larger distances than a seam gauge . Tracing wheel. OUCH!!!. When passing shears and scissors always pass the handle first. Keep fingers away from any moving parts of the machines. Stop sewing if you are at all distracted. . Stitch Lengths. Stitch Length is determined by the purpose.. A medium stitch length is most common.. Basting stitches are very long.. Reinforcement stitches are very short.. ! ! ! ! Make . a Wish.
